Quote

“We should all start to live before we get too old.”

Explanation

This quote is a call to embrace life actively and urgently, highlighting the importance of seizing the present moment rather than waiting for some ideal future. Marilyn Monroe, who often reflected on the fragility of existence, emphasizes that life should be lived fully before time slips away. Her words carry both optimism and warning—a push against procrastination and the false sense that we have endless time to begin truly living.

Monroe’s own life, while glamorous on the surface, was marked by periods of sadness, isolation, and a search for meaning. In this context, the quote likely reflects her awareness that external success doesn’t guarantee inner fulfillment, and that living authentically—pursuing joy, purpose, and connection—requires intention and courage. It’s not enough to survive or perform; one must live deliberately and meaningfully.

In modern life, where busyness and distraction often take precedence, Monroe’s message remains strikingly relevant. Many postpone their passions, relationships, or self-care for “later,” only to find that later never comes in the way they imagined. The quote urges us to recognize that the right time to live is now—not after retirement, not after success, but while we still have the energy and freedom to shape our own experience.
